  • Responsibilities

  • Participates in a Multidisciplinary Team approach to patient care. Is familiar with admission and progress notes of team members to develop a better understanding of patients. Collaborates with the team in evaluating patients, planning therapy, and developing treatment goals. Reports observations of patients' status to the team and provides input in the preparation and updating of the treatment plans. Assists team members in providing care to patients and follows through with team decisions. Welcomes new staff and assists in orienting them to the department.
  • Provides a safe environment. Conducts daily sharps checks on patients upon arrival and when indicated by the Team. Intervenes appropriately during crises by providing support and patient escorts and authorizes restraint and seclusions. Maintains safety by monitoring groups, time-aways, and restraint and seclusions. Observes potential safety hazards on the unit and report hazards immediately to supervisors. Maintains safety by adhering to behavior management principles including Collaborative Problem Solving techniques.
  • Documents patient mental status, social behavior, and progress toward identifying goals daily. Documents the ongoing assessment of patients by completing monitoring and rounds sheets. Documents restraints and seclusions per policies. Documents all necessary information in EMR as dictated by policy and procedure.
  • Provides a therapeutic milieu. Assesses patient mental status social and symptomatic behavior and progress towards identified goals daily. Counsels patients with empathy and respect to assist them to formulate treatment goals. Refers patients' physical problems to RN for assessment and intervention. Collaborates with the team to initiate and implement a plan of care to meet the ADL needs of patients who are unable to perform these tasks themselves. Identifies patient knowledge deficits and implements appropriate teaching in collaboration with the team. Assists in the development and implementation of special approaches and provide 1 : 1 intervention when indicated. Adheres to defined boundaries and guidelines regarding self-disclosure with patients. Co-facilitates group therapy and demonstrates a willingness to fill in as needed. Develops plans and implements psycho-educational groups and demonstrates a willingness to fill in as needed.
